Descripción
Sumario:Studies have been conducted in order to prolong sperm longevity using cooling or frozenthawed equine semen and in that way improve fertility rates. Many of these studies have focused on developing extenders, additives, cooling curves and protocols, as well as storage times and temperatures to ensure the integrity and motility of equine semen exposed to cooling. Recent years have increased the use of cooled equine semen, mainly due to the acceptance of the horse breeders associations. The Brazilian breed called "Mangalarga Marchador" has proven to be extremely sensitive to the cooling semen. As in other species, the success of artificial insemination in horses depends on maintaining the viability and fertility of semen during storage. Moreover, the longer you keep the cooling semen fertilizing potential, more flexibility will have the veterinarian to collect and send the semen samples, resulting in higher technique success. The aim of this study was to compare breeds Mangalarga Marchador (MM) and Quarter Horses (QM) for resistance to cooling in two semen storage systems (5°C and 15°C). The results showed no difference between the storage temperatures (5°C and 15°C), showing that both are effective in maintaining sperm viability for a period of 24 hours for both breeds studied. In addition, we observed superior sperm characteristics for Quarter Horse stallions when compared to the Mangalarga Marchador, evaluated by CASA, revealing a higher sensitivity for the cooling process by Mangalarga Marchador stallions.
